I'm sorta in the same boat. I was considering a 7998, but I'll might have problems fitting it in the dashboard, because of the XL face. I love the display, processing capabilities since I plan on running my front stage actively with a separate amp (old Xtant stuff) to the tweeters and woofers. The crossover has so much flexiblity and the time aligment will work out great. And XM. I like this deck because it is a straight tuner. The CDA9815 is alright, because you can also run it 3 way like the 7998 and I think it has the same processing features/bass engine pro or whatever. I don't like the fact that the deck has an internal amp, is NOT made in Japan and the DC/DC converter is no longer externally mounted like the CDA7894 and CDA7995 was from last year. Even the new IVAD900 has an externally mounted DC/DC, which the IVAC800/1 did not have.
Then I saw the new Eclipse. CD8053 is a nice deck that I am also considering. It has everything a CDA7998 has and it's Eclipse and it's all new for less money. The only problem is the lack of a sat radio input directly... which is something I want. Rumor has it that eclipse is working on getting an xm or sirius input through the e-com/commander input.
Anyway, I haven't seen the CD8053 yet, but just by looking at it and what it can do, I'd put it on the same level as the CDA7998 instead of the CDA9815. I got $200 in speaker bucks I want to put on a DD for something.
